Why the Backwater Bluegill Dominates:

  • The "Skipping" Arky Advantage: The broad, flat bottom of the Arky head allows this bladed jig to "plane" across the surface. It is the gold standard for skipping deep under boat docks and overhanging brush where traditional round-head jigs would snag or sink too fast.
  • Anti-Roll Keel Design: The Arky head acts as a natural keel, ensuring your jig stays upright even during high-speed retrieves. This stability prevents the blade from fouling and keeps your hook in the perfect position for a vertical set.
  • Signature "Bluegill Flash" Palette: The Backwater Bluegill pattern features a custom blend of colours. It’s engineered to replicate the specific iridescence of a spawning bluegill—a primary target for trophy-sized territorial bass.
  • Hand-Wire-Tied Durability: We don't use rubber bands that rot or slip. Every skirt is hand-wire-tied to ensure the fibers stay flared, pulsing, and secure regardless of how many dock pilings you hit.

 

Pro Angler Retrieval Tips:

  • The "Dock Knock": Skip the Backwater Bluegill deep under a dock walkway. Start a fast retrieve immediately—the sudden "thump" and flash in the darkness often trigger a reaction strike before the jig even leaves the shadows.
  • Deflection Strikes: Don't be afraid of wood. Use the Arky head to "bump" the jig off standing timber or cypress knees. The moment the jig deflects and the blade "stutters" is when the biggest bites happen.
  • The Power Pairing: Match this jig with a bluegill-profile paddle tail for a larger baitfish silhouette, or a twin-tail grub to add extra water displacement in stained "backwater" conditions
